Reviews: [Premium Mercedes-Benz route‖Door-to-door pickup||3 cable cars] Blue Mountains National Park 1-day tour
Guest User2025-12-14
The overall itinerary was well-planned, adding several scenic spots to the previous Blue Mountains tour. These included Lincoln Rock, Boar Rock, the Three Sisters viewpoint, and the town of Lula, all offering pristine natural landscapes. The vehicle was a Mercedes-Benz mid-size van, seating 14 people. The van was relatively new, and the driver/guide, Mark, provided excellent explanations and offered friendly service.
Reviews: Sydney Blue Mountains National Park & ​​Day Trip Including Three Cable Car Sections
Guest User2025-12-01
This was a delightful day trip to the Blue Mountains from Sydney. The guide was punctual, enthusiastic, and professional, and the itinerary was well-organized. Perhaps it would have been more worthwhile to spend the time on the cable car instead of visiting the Wild Boar Forest. The fish and chips at the mountain restaurant were delicious 😋, and the coffee in Lula was also very good. Don't miss the ferry ride to Opera House Quay on the way back. Kudos to the team organizing this trip!

Reviews: Taronga Zoo Sydney + Captain Cook round-trip boat ticket
Guest User2025-07-05
The Taronga Zoo + Ferry package is well worth it! It is a unique experience to take the ferry through the Sydney Bridge and the Opera House, especially on the return evening, watching the Sydney Opera House under the purple yellow sky in the sunset, absolutely stunning. The zoo itself has a lot of viewing content and scenery, and overall it is worth the fare.
